Lemon Balm: Aromatic Herb for Culinary Delights and Wellness
Lemon balm (Melissa officinalis) is a versatile and fragrant perennial herb that belongs to the mint family. Known for its strong lemon scent and flavor, this fast-growing plant matures quickly, typically reaching harvestable size within 70-90 days from planting. With its bright green, heart-shaped leaves and small white flowers, lemon balm adds both beauty and functionality to herb gardens. Historically valued for its calming properties, this herb has been cultivated since ancient times for its culinary and medicinal uses.
Lemon balm’s primary appeal lies in its diverse applications. As a culinary herb, it infuses a delightful citrusy flavor into teas, desserts, and savory dishes. Its leaves can be used fresh or dried to create soothing herbal teas, flavor ice creams, or add a zesty twist to salads and marinades. Beyond the kitchen, lemon balm is prized for its potential medicinal benefits, including stress relief, improved sleep quality, and digestive support. The plant’s aromatic oils also make it an excellent natural insect repellent, adding to its value in the garden.
This sun-loving herb thrives in well-drained soil and grows vigorously, reaching a height of 8-12 inches. Lemon balm’s bushy growth habit makes it an excellent choice for borders, container gardens, or as a fragrant ground cover. It’s a prolific producer, allowing for multiple harvests throughout the growing season. For the best flavor, harvest leaves just before the plant flowers, preferably in the morning after the dew has dried but before the heat of the day.
Growing Success Tips:
- Plant in full sun to partial shade for optimal growth
- Prune regularly to prevent spreading and encourage bushier growth
- Harvest leaves frequently to promote continued production
- Mulch around plants to retain moisture and suppress weeds
Lemon balm is an excellent addition to any herb garden, offering a perfect blend of culinary versatility, potential health benefits, and ease of care. Its ability to attract pollinators while repelling pests makes it a valuable companion plant in diverse garden settings.
Tip: Pinch off flower buds to extend the harvest season and maintain the best flavor in the leaves.

Growing Information
- Hardiness: Perennial in most zones
- Exposure: Full sun to partial shade
- Water Use: Average, well-drained soil
- Spacing: 12-18 inches apart
